( Brand: Mercury Mariner ), ( Manufacturer Part Number: 9097A2 ), ( Part Type: Driveshaft Housing )
This is a high-quality drive shaft housing designed specifically for Mercury and Mariner outboard motors with a power output of 20-25 horsepower, model number 9097A2. This drive shaft housing was manufactured between the years 1977 and 1984, as well as in 1994. It is compatible with the 277 Mercury Mariner outboard motor.
